Cardi B once again had to address the haters when it came to her career and her shmoney.
The “Bodak Yellow” spitter apparently was being hit with rumors that she paid radio stations to play her records. The heat probably came after Funk Flex‘s interview with Nicki Minaj on Hot 97 this week.
Nicki talked about payola – the act of bribing someone of influence to promote a product — and the music industry was her main target.
She said that record labels pay people to say certain things or to promote certain artists. Check out her spill below:
https://twitter.com/trulyrudesam/status/1029342743179522049
This definitely could’ve set Cardi off, especially since Nicki’s views got support from Flex — a man who’s come after Cardi in the past.
